This is another case of "I grew up watching Star Trek." On Star Trek, when people are dying, it's really not very messy. The worst you might have is... oh, let's say a fruit roll-up slick of something on their cheek. (Oh Tasha Yar, how cruelly they fucked up your death.) There's a little wheezing, a dramatic speech, and then - done. Please, someone, correct me if I'm wrong, but I can't remember anyone on Star Trek being hooked into the kinds of disturbing and demoralizing apparatuses that we use in modern medecine. I don't remember any neck-braces, or those really frigging scary things with the pins in that hold your head still so you don't damage your own spinal cord.

I really respect a writer who's willing to play with real consequences and changes in his/her characters. I don't think I'd have the heart to do it. It definitely upsets me as an audience member. When this is all over, I want to go back and watch Season 1 and 2, just so I can see everybody happy again. Maybe that's the best thing about Firefly - it's easy to ignore the movie. There's a clear break: series = mostly happy, nice things that don't really screw anybody over too badly. Yeah, there was the whole thing with Niska, and the end of Heart of Gold, but you recover from that kind of stuff. There wasn't anything that the characters couldn't bounce back from. And then the movie came 'round, and it's easy to just sort of... stay in the period before the movie. Nothing's come since, so it's easy to just ignore it. We don't have to live there. We don't have to see the fall-out. Thinking of that, maybe I'm glad the series didn't get its run - I don't think I could've stood to see this kind of thing happen over there, and I know it would've, because that's what a really good writer would do. Change everything, and take the characters to the point where they can't go back, where nothing is really a win. There's always hope, but sometimes it's a pretty damned cold hope.
